Output 75c714f3abce6a04fe9aa239fe64327e5ee0d0ff3ee15c81c02b64a2c96873c6:1

value
589901
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c3b7bd9a45845f5d90d3457abb1b9e5239f82ac OP_EQUAL
address
3MmVqkc38DZ1ZDjhqCNsYzWSaJpzH3W1JY
transaction
75c714f3abce6a04fe9aa239fe64327e5ee0d0ff3ee15c81c02b64a2c96873c6
spent
true